Principal - Cloud Foundations Engineer
About the Role
We are seeking a Principal - Cloud Foundations Engineer to design, build, and maintain the core cloud infrastructure and shared services that enable our development and business teams to operate securely, reliably, and efficiently in the cloud. This role focuses on establishing the landing zones, automation, governance, and operational guardrails that form the foundation for all cloud workloads.
As a Cloud Foundations Engineer, you will work across multiple teams to ensure that our cloud environments follow best practices for security, scalability, automation, and cost optimization, while enabling self-service adoption by application teams.
Key Responsibilities
- Cloud Platform Engineering
- Design, implement, and maintain enterprise landing zones and shared cloud services.
- Manage account/subscription structures across AWS, Azure, and/or GCP.
- Build and enforce secure-by-default infrastructure patterns.
- Infrastructure as Code & Automation
- Develop and maintain reusable IaC modules (Terraform, CloudFormation, Bicep, or Pulumi).
- Build CI/CD pipelines to automate infrastructure deployment and updates.
- Enable self-service provisioning capabilities for development teams.
- Security, Governance & Compliance
- Implement identity and access management (IAM) best practices.
- Configure and maintain guardrails such as policies, SCPs, and monitoring controls.
- Ensure compliance with regulatory and internal security standards.
- Networking & Connectivity
- Design and support VPC/VNet architectures, routing, firewalls, VPNs, and interconnects.
- Establish hybrid connectivity solutions with on-premises environments.
- Observability & Cost Optimization
- Deploy monitoring, logging, and auditing tools across the environment.
- Build dashboards to track cloud performance, security posture, and costs.
- Recommend and implement cost-saving measures.
- Collaboration & Enablement
- Partner with application, DevOps, and security teams to ensure smooth cloud adoption.
- Provide documentation, best practices, and training to engineering teams.
- Participate in incident response and troubleshooting when foundational services are impacted.
Qualifications
- Education & Experience
-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science, Engineering, or related field (or equivalent experience).
- 15+ years of total work experience in Technology Infrastructure.
- 10+ years of experience in cloud engineering, infrastructure, or platform operations.
- Technical Skills
- Deep expertise in at least one major cloud provider (Azure and AWS).
- Strong experience with Infrastructure as Code (IaC) — Terraform preferred.
- Hands-on knowledge of networking concepts (VPC, DNS, firewalls, load balancing, hybrid connectivity).
- Experience with CI/CD pipelines (GitHub Actions, GitLab CI, Jenkins, Azure DevOps, etc.).
- Familiarity with cloud security principles and compliance frameworks.
- Proficiency in scripting languages (Python, Bash, PowerShell).
- Soft Skills
- Strong problem-solving and troubleshooting abilities, cross-functional collaboration skills.
- Excellent communication, mentorship, and ability to influence cross-functional teams.
- Demonstrated ability to lead technically without direct authority.
- Ability to balance governance requirements with developer productivity.
Preferred Skills (Nice-to-Have)
- Experience operating cloud platforms in regulated enterprise environments.
- Experience with multi-cloud environments.
- Familiarity with Kubernetes and container orchestration (EKS, AKS, GKE).
- Knowledge of service mesh, API Gateways, or Serverless Platforms.
- Background in FinOps (cloud cost optimization practices).
- Cloud certifications (AWS Solutions Architect, Azure Solutions Architect, GCP Professional Cloud Architect).
